pytorch gpu不可见
时间: 2023-09-26 12:11:38 浏览: 42
如果您的PyTorch GPU不可见,请参考以下步骤:
1. 检查您的GPU是否被正确安装并启用。
2. 确保您的PyTorch版本支持GPU。您可以通过以下命令检查:
```
import torch
print(torch.cuda.is_available())
```
如果输出为False,则说明您的PyTorch版本不支持GPU。
3. 确保您的CUDA Toolkit和cuDNN库已正确安装。您可以通过以下命令检查:
```
import torch
print(torch.version.cuda)
```
如果输出为空,则说明您的CUDA Toolkit和cuDNN库未正确安装。
4. 如果您使用的是Anaconda,请确保您已正确安装了NVIDIA驱动程序和CUDA Toolkit。您可以使用以下命令:
```
conda install -c anaconda cudatoolkit
conda install -c anaconda nvidia
```
5. 如果您使用的是其他发行版,请确保您已正确安装了NVIDIA驱动程序和CUDA Toolkit,并将其添加到PATH环境变量中。
6. 如果您仍然无法看到GPU,请检查您的PyTorch代码是否正确设置了GPU设备。您可以使用以下代码将PyTorch模型转移到GPU上:
```
device = torch.device('cuda' if torch.cuda.is_available() else 'cpu')
model.to(device)
```
希望这些步骤能够帮助您解决PyTorch GPU不可见的问题。